Output 5077397340a304e9c4417d0226c6b94896b74b16ab2f58017eafa65f9bcac46d:1

value
22152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d61f148e273a2be5161743fd1418a0cb728b6e OP_EQUAL
address
3DXXbhuWrQxtMJuYsFcmom4aUE3xRUMGrR
transaction
5077397340a304e9c4417d0226c6b94896b74b16ab2f58017eafa65f9bcac46d
spent
true